U Turn!

Hey Guys

I am doing a course at the minute, have done two days and am doing another two days after the weekend.

I have not got a grip of the U Turn, I mean when I do it, I do it really well, but they are few and far between, Like out of about 10 I can do 2, which is pretty naff really. HAHA.

the bike will go in the direction you look,so you have to look where you want to go,that may sound a bit daft but looking at the front wheel or the kerb will result in disaster,,how i did it was to keep the bike at 3500 rpm and slip the clutch,then controlled the speed of the bike using the rear brake.

your U-turn shouldn't be a problem.... when you go to take off, do your lifesaver, look forward for oncomming traffic, then just stare at where you want the bike to end up. should be just across the road from you, and do it nice and slow, so you need to practice going slow, and dont use your front brake at all, just take your hand off the lever, so the temptation isn't even there... just feather the clutch as to keep yourself moving...

and remember these 3 words...

careful

easy

gently!!!!
